MEMO — Board

Re: FX Hedging Decision

Treasury will hedge 70% of forecast kronar exposure for the next four quarters via forward contracts, up from 50%. Rationale: widening rate differential and the Velmora plant payment schedule. Cost of carry estimated at 40bps. Options were rejected as too expensive. The strategic driver is set out directly below.

management briefing: Headcount on the Belix team goes from 60 to 93 by the end of November. Gross margin on Belix came in at 23 percent against a plan of 47 percent.

Title: Scalewise rounds yeast to zero below 0.5x. When a user scales a recipe down past half, ingredients under 1 gram round to zero instead of showing fractional grams, producing unusable bread recipes. Reproduced on staging with the "Marlowe sourdough" fixture. Suspect the integer cast in the unit normalizer. The reproducing build's identifier appears below.

pipeline stamp: htk4_66df

FeeMatrix account recovery — on-call steps. Applies when the rules-engine admin account for Plover Logistics is locked after failed logins. 1) Confirm lockout in the audit log. 2) Do not reset via console; it wipes pending fee rules. 3) Use the recovery flow on the standby node. 4) Restart the evaluator after unlock. When prompted at step 3, enter the following passphrase:

recovery phrase for tafop-fawep: zorwyn-ulaox